English
     

We use the NSW Board of Studies English K- 6 Syllabus.

English is organised into three strands:

Talking and Listening
Reading (including viewing)
Writing (including spelling, handwriting, punctuation, using computers)

In English, students develop knowledge, skills and understanding about the English language and literature. When students engage in planned learning experiences they develop the ability to talk, listen, read, view and write with purpose, effect and confidence. This Key Learning Area involves learning to read widely with understanding and for enjoyment, spelling accurately, writing grammatically in a variety of forms, listening and communication, critically assessing good literature and aspects of the media.

A ‘Literacy Block’ is allocated every morning in each class at Sacred Heart. This is a dedicated period of two hours devoted exclusively to literacy development.

A school based scope and sequence ensures a comprehensive balance of the different strands.
